Exactly why communication in leadership is key

Here are just a few of the reasons why it is so essential to work on your communication skills.



If you are in a role where you are trusted to run a whole team, then it vital to be familiar with the value of communication in leadership. Having strong communication abilities will be completely crucial if you want to promote a favorable working environment where goals are reached regularly. In order to accomplish this, among the main things that you will need to work on is a capability to speak with clarity to others. As a leader it is your job to ensure that everybody is on the right track and understands what is expected of them on an everyday basis. You should constantly communicate exactly why the work needs to be done and what the end target is. People work much better when they have a clear understanding of what they are working towards, and it will be your responsibility to offer this clarity. As well as being good at providing initial directions, it is likewise important to check in with team members on a one-to-one basis and provide any extra guidance that might be needed.
